...Looking at the traditions in the Kojiki and Nihon Shoki, examples such as Homuchibe = Prince Homutswake no Mikoto, son of Emperor Suinin, Itoshibe = Prince Itoshiwake no Omi, son of Emperor Suinin, Takerube = Prince Yamatotakeru no Mikoto, son of Emperor Keikō, Katsuragibe = Empress Iwanohime of Emperor Nintoku (from the Katsuragi clan), Karube = Prince Kinashikaru, son of Emperor Inryaku, Osakabe = Empress Osakaonakatsuhime, and Anahobe (Ko no Obe) = Prince Anaho, son of Emperor Inryaku. In the period that followed, records show that Hasebe = Emperor Yuryaku (Ohatsuse Wakatake, Hatsuse Asakura Palace), Shiragabe = Emperor Seinei (Shiragano Oyamatoneko), Magaribe = Emperor Ankan (Magari no Kanahashi Palace), Hinokumabe = Emperor Senka (Hinokuma no Ihorino Palace), Kanasashibe = Emperor Kinmei (Shikishima Kanasashi Palace), and Osadabe = Emperor Bidatsu (translated as Osada no Sakitama Palace), among others. From the Shinachi section onwards up to the Anaho section, it is believed that this refers to the so-called tomoku-ryo (feeding for bathing) that was provided to the palace by the empress as a mibu (wet father) for the upbringing of the princes and princes, and corresponds to the child-substitute period. *Some of the terminology explanations that mention "Kinzashibe" are listed below.
